For Spanish retail traders looking to trade Forex and CFDs, choosing between Global Prime and Tickmill is a decision that hinges on cost, regulation, and local convenience. Both brokers are well-regarded globally, but their suitability for residents of Spain—who operate under the oversight of the CNMV and follow ESMA’s retail leverage cap of 1:30—differs in key areas. Global Prime, an Australian-based broker with an overall score of 3.6/5, emphasises simplicity and competitive pricing, while Tickmill, scoring 4/5, is known for its ultra-low spreads and robust multi-regulator framework. For Spanish traders, both brokers accept EUR deposits via SEPA and offer MetaTrader platforms, yet each brings unique advantages. Tickmill’s lower spreads appeal to active scalpers, whereas Global Prime’s user-friendly execution suits beginners. Additionally, since neither broker supports Bizum—a popular Spanish mobile payment method—SEPA and bank transfers remain the primary local funding routes. This comparison breaks down the essential factors for Spanish traders: trading costs, platforms, regulation, and deposit methods, helping you decide which broker aligns with your trading style and local requirements in 2025.

Both Global Prime and Tickmill offer Islamic (swap-free) accounts for Spanish Muslim traders who require compliance with Sharia law. These accounts charge no overnight interest on open positions, allowing long-term holding without incurring rollover fees. To open one, Spanish traders need to request conversion after registration, and the account remains swap-free unless specific conditions (e.g., holding periods) are violated. Global Prime does not charge any administrative fee for Islamic accounts, while Tickmill may apply a small fee after a certain period. Both brokers require the account to be used for genuine trading activity. For Spanish Muslim traders, both options are viable, but it’s advisable to confirm the latest terms directly with the broker.
